TITLE:
Joomla! JE Form Creator Component "view" Local File Inclusion
Vulnerability
SECUNIA ADVISORY ID:
SA39063
VERIFY ADVISORY:
http://secunia.com/advisories/39063/
DESCRIPTION:
A vulnerability has been reported in the JE Form Creator component
for Joomla!, which can be exploited by malicious people to disclose
sensitive information.
Input passed via the "view" parameter to index.php (when "option" is
set to "com_jeformcr") is not properly verified before being used to
include files. This can be exploited to include arbitrary files from
local resources via directory traversal sequences and URL-encoded
NULL bytes.
Successful exploitation requires that "magic_quotes_gpc" is disabled.
SOLUTION:
Edit the source code to ensure that input is properly verified.
